Neutrophils have emerging immunoregulatory role in infection and cancer, however rather little is known about neutrophil plasticity in the context of cancer immunotherapy. We analyzed the plasticity of neutrophil phenotypes in a mouse model for adoptive T cell transfer immunotherapy (ACT). From mice undergoing ACT we isolated neutrophils from different tissues (tumor, lymph node, spleen, blood, bone marrow) and investigated gene expression by 3'mRNA-Seq. In addition, we analyzed changes in gene expression of bone marrow neutrophils exposed to conditioned medium from antigen-activated T cells.
